A Guide to Thriving in Your Golden Years: Tips for Maintaining Health as You Age

Wondering if there’s a magic trick to stay healthy as you get older? While it might sound great, the real secret is often about moderation and living a balanced life. Here are some tips to help you along the way!

Aging is a natural part of life, and despite the many attempts to discover the fountain of youth, it’s something we all go through. As we grow older, we encounter big changes, from our kids leaving home to retirement and the loss of loved ones. It’s crucial to manage these situations in a healthy way.

To stay healthy both physically and emotionally as you age, here are some important tips to remember:

1. Don’t be afraid of change. How you handle it can shape your future. Avoid focusing on the negative. Instead, try to see how things could be worse to keep your perspective in check. Also, don’t keep your feelings bottled up. Talk to a trusted friend or family member when something is bothering you.

2. As we age, our mobility might decrease and everyday tasks can become challenging. Find solutions to overcome these limitations, like using a power wheelchair, adding handrails in the bathroom, installing a stair lift, or hiring home care assistance for chores and errands. Take action to adapt to your changing mobility needs.

3. The saying “use it or lose it” applies to both your mental and physical health. Keeping your brain active is essential. Engage in activities like painting, reading, taking classes, playing word games, solving puzzles, or learning to play an instrument to keep your mind sharp.

4. Life can become monotonous with routines and schedules. Keep things interesting by trying new crafts, taking exciting vacations, or writing a book about your life’s adventures. A bucket list can help you organize and achieve your goals, whether it’s visiting all seven continents, learning yoga, getting a tattoo, skydiving, or seeing the northern lights. Make the most of your life by pursuing your lifelong dreams.

5. In our connected world, it’s easy to feel disconnected from loved ones. Despite the distance, staying in touch with friends and family is important. Keep regular contact and consider joining new activities, support groups, or volunteering to meet new people. Staying socially active can boost your happiness.

6. Physical activity is key to maintaining energy and happiness. After consulting your doctor, find an exercise you enjoy and invite a friend to join you. Great options for seniors include water aerobics, dancing, Tai Chi, light weight training, and walking or jogging.

Remember, you only live once and life is full of transitions. While these changes can be tough, they don’t have to bring you down. By following these tips, you can stay fit for the future and lead an exciting, healthy life at every age.
